Linux数据库配置与运维保障实战指南
|
Linux系统作为企业级数据库部署的常见平台,其稳定性和安全性至关重要。在配置数据库时,需根据实际需求选择合适的数据库类型,如MySQL、PostgreSQL或MariaDB,并确保操作系统版本与数据库软件兼容。 安装数据库前,应检查系统依赖库是否完整,例如glibc、libaio等。使用包管理器如yum或apt-get进行安装,可以简化流程并减少潜在冲突。同时,配置防火墙规则以允许数据库服务端口通信,保障数据访问安全。 数据库配置文件是影响性能和功能的关键部分。例如,MySQL的my.cnf或PostgreSQL的postgresql.conf需要根据服务器硬件资源进行优化,调整缓存大小、连接数限制等参数,以提升响应速度和并发处理能力。
AI生成内容图,仅供参考 定期备份是运维工作的核心环节。可采用全量备份与增量备份结合的方式,利用rsync、tar或数据库自带工具如mysqldump进行数据归档。备份文件应存储在安全位置,并测试恢复流程,确保数据可逆性。监控系统资源使用情况有助于提前发现潜在问题。通过top、iostat、vmstat等命令查看CPU、内存和磁盘IO状态,结合日志分析工具如logrotate和syslog-ng,及时识别异常行为。 权限管理是保障数据库安全的重要措施。应为不同用户分配最小必要权限,避免使用root账户直接操作数据库。定期审查用户列表和权限设置,防止未授权访问。 更新与补丁管理不可忽视。关注数据库官方公告,及时应用安全补丁和版本升级,降低被攻击风险。同时,测试环境验证新版本稳定性后再部署到生产环境。 制定详细的运维手册和应急预案,能够有效应对突发故障。包括数据恢复步骤、服务重启流程以及联系人信息,确保团队成员熟悉操作规范,快速响应问题。 (编辑:云计算网_梅州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330479号